Latest Patents: Appelbe holds a patent titled "Method and apparatus for the production of tagged packets." This patent introduces a sophisticated method for assembling tags, thread, and envelope materials into a cohesive tagged packet. The innovation utilizes a rotary carrier to hold the tags on spaced seats, allowing the thread to be shaped consistently between the tags through the use of displaceable holding pins or guides. This clever configuration maintains a convoluted thread pattern, ensuring efficient production for subsequent form-filling operations.
